Author: jfclere
Date: Mon Aug 18 15:01:59 2008
New Revision: 686878
URL: http://svn.apache.org/viewvc?rev=686878&view=rev
Log:
Fix PR#43327.
Modified:
tomcat/connectors/trunk/jni/native/src/info.c
Modified: tomcat/connectors/trunk/jni/native/src/info.c
URL:
http://svn.apache.org/viewvc/tomcat/connectors/trunk/jni/native/src/info.c?rev=686878&r1=686877&r2=686878&view=diff
==============================================================================
--- tomcat/connectors/trunk/jni/native/src/info.c (original)
+++ tomcat/connectors/trunk/jni/native/src/info.c Mon Aug 18 15:01:59 2008
@@ -200,12 +200,18 @@
static void fill_ainfo(JNIEnv *e, jobject obj, apr_sockaddr_t *info)
{
+ apr_int32_t f;
+ if (info->family == APR_UNSPEC) f = 0;
+ else if (info->family == APR_INET) f = 1;
+ else if (info->family == APR_INET6) f = 2;
+ else f = info->family;
SET_AINFO_J(pool, P2J(info->pool));
SET_AINFO_S(hostname, info->hostname);
SET_AINFO_S(servname, info->servname);
SET_AINFO_I(port, info->port);
SET_AINFO_I(family, info->family);
+ SET_AINFO_I(family, f);
SET_AINFO_J(next, P2J(info->next));
}
---------------------------------------------------------------------
To unsubscribe, e-mail: [EMAIL PROTECTED]
For additional commands, e-mail: [EMAIL PROTECTED]